Trajectories

A YOUNG ARTISTS’ DEVELOPMENT PROGRAMME

Date of Activity: Phase 1 (March – May 2025) & Phase 2 (May – November 2025)
Location: Edinburgh and online
Bursary fee: £2000 plus access, travel, accommodation and production support
Age Range: 18-28

Trajectories is a fully supported early-career artist development programme that was delivered through a combination of in-person and online workshops, masterclasses and rehearsals. Over a period of 7 weeks, 6 theatre-makers from a variety of creative backgrounds worked with Lead Artist Cora Bissett and a range of practitioners to experiment, collaborate with one another and develop a brand new performance, that culminated in a public showcase event at Assembly Roxy on 25 April 2025.

The young artists dissected identity and society’s role in shaping it through emotive love letters to childhood homes, journeys through family stories and the sea, the rediscovery of lost memories… or dealing with more recent ones. Audiences on the day experiencing works around the venue, where they were invited to question, consider and absorb what the artists had to say – a compelling depiction of identity in Scotland’s performance landscape.  

After the showcase event, the 6 early-career artists continue to work with Scottish Youth Theatre for an extended period to extend their professional development and contribute to future programming and planning with the organisation.
